What is the Estate Planning Document Checklist?

The Estate Planning Document Checklist is a vital tool in organizing crucial documentation. It serves as a guide for individuals to ensure all important estate planning resources are collected and easily accessible.
This checklist, provided by John Hancock, focuses on streamlining the documentation process, making it essential for effective estate planning. Gathering the right documents facilitates informed decision-making about one's estate, enhancing overall preparedness.

Key Features of the Estate Planning Document Checklist

The Estate Planning Document Checklist includes several pivotal sections designed to assist users effectively. Key elements of the checklist encompass:
  • Funeral instructions
  • Insurance policies
  • Retirement plans
  • Assets like savings and investment accounts
  • Property details
The checklist is user-friendly, featuring fillable fields and checkboxes. This design makes it accessible for all individuals, guiding them through the necessary documentation easily.

    Before beginning, gather all necessary information. Ensure you have documents related to funeral instructions, military discharge paperwork, retirement plans, insurance policies, savings/investment accounts, property deeds, personal data, safe deposit box information, and credit card information.
